All yours Yorkie. It is the pioneers of the French Foreign Legion which lead every major ceremonial march of Legion detachments. Particularly the procession of Bastille day. The reference to the wooden hand comes from another parade comemorating a battle where 60 of them held up a Mexican army of 3,000 in the 19th Century - the captain apparently had a self made wooden hand which is preserved in their museum, and is brought out for special occasions.
